Does The Ark Contain All Transformers Characters?

3 Answers2025-09-10 17:02:37
Man, diving into 'Transformers' lore is like opening a cosmic can of worms—especially when it comes to The Ark. From what I've pieced together across comics, cartoons, and even toy bios, The Ark *technically* carried a ton of major Autobots and Decepticons during that fateful crash, but 'all' is a stretch. Think about it: the universe is packed with obscure characters like the Japanese-exclusive 'Masterforce' bots or the 'Beast Wars II' crew who wouldn't fit the original timeline. Even in the '86 movie, new characters like the Junkions weren't on board. The Ark's passenger list feels more like a 'greatest hits' roster—Optimus, Megatron, Jazz—but leaves out niche favorites and later additions. That said, the beauty of the franchise is its fluidity. Some continuities, like the IDW comics, retcon characters into The Ark retroactively. Others introduce parallel dimensions (looking at you, 'Shattered Glass'). It's less about literal containment and more about symbolic legacy. The Ark's importance isn't in being a complete catalog but a narrative launchpad. Still, as a collector, part of me wishes it *could* hold every bot—imagine the toy shelf!

Why Did Darksiders 2 Receive A Definitive Edition Remaster?

3 Answers2026-01-24 20:01:50
Whenever I launch 'Darksiders II' now, the first thing that hits me isn't just the soundtrack or the world design—it's how much cleaner and sharper everything feels in the 'Deathinitive Edition'. I think the remaster existed because the game deserved to age better than its original technical skin allowed. The studio and publisher had an opportunity to take a well-loved title and fix the rough edges: higher-resolution textures, improved lighting and shadows, smoother frame rates, and tighter camera behavior. Those are the sort of things that make revisiting an action-RPG feel fresh instead of crunchy and awkward. There was also a clear practical reason: bringing everything together. The remaster bundled in the DLC and added quality-of-life changes to inventory and combat balance that made the experience more cohesive. That matters when you're trying to introduce new players to a slightly older title—no hunting down ten-year-old expansions or dealing with platform incompatibilities. On top of that, the rights shuffled around and new custodians were invested in reintroducing the series to modern platforms, which naturally led to a definitive edition. On a more personal note, I loved seeing the world of 'Darksiders II' get the respect it deserved. The remaster doesn't reinvent the game, but it smooths its flaws and amplifies what already worked: the exploration, the loot-driven progression, and Death's grim-but-witty personality. Playing the refreshed version felt like finding an old favorite book with a sturdier binding, and I enjoyed it more than I expected.

How Does Chaunticleer'S Story Relate To Contemporary Themes?

3 Answers2025-11-02 11:00:12
Chaunticleer's story, especially in 'The Nun's Priest's Tale' from 'The Canterbury Tales', is surprisingly relatable even in today’s world. The core themes of deception and the consequences of pride resonate with our contemporary experiences. For instance, take Chaunticleer's initial confidence. He struts around, proud of his crowing prowess, and that overconfidence ultimately leads him into a perilous situation with the cunning fox. This mirrors how, in today’s fast-paced society, we often encounter individuals or groups who become so self-absorbed in their success that they overlook potential threats. The social media age amplifies this; influencers and public figures can easily fall into the trap of pride, thinking they’re untouchable, only to have their reputation swiftly challenged or destroyed due to their miscalculations. Furthermore, the relationship between Chaunticleer and the other animals highlights themes of persuasion and credibility. In a world where misinformation spreads like wildfire, the tale serves as a reminder to critically evaluate sources and be cautious of flattery. We can often find ourselves influenced by others, swaying our decisions. The tale also touches on the idea of inner strength versus superficial charm. Chaunticleer learns that his vain exterior doesn’t shield him from danger; this resonates deeply as we navigate relationships and self-worth in a society that values dependability over mere appearance. The blend of humor and moral lessons keeps the story both entertaining and timeless. In essence, Chaunticleer’s journey serves as a microcosm of societal dynamics today; it reflects how a blend of confidence and ignorance can lead to downfall, revealing the importance of humility and awareness.
